Business Intelligence vs Artificial Intelligence: 5 Key Differences
Understanding the differences between Business Intelligence (BI) and Artificial Intelligence (AI) is crucial for organizations aiming to make better use of their data. Here's a quick breakdown of their key differences:
- Purpose: BI analyzes historical data to provide insights, while AI predicts future trends and automates decision-making.
- Data: BI focuses on structured data, while AI processes both structured and unstructured data.
- Decision-Making: BI supports human decision-making; AI automates decisions in real-time.
- Processing: BI uses batch processing, while AI operates in real-time with minimal latency.
- Skills Needed: BI requires expertise in tools like SQL and Power BI. AI demands advanced skills in machine learning, deep learning, and programming.
Quick Comparison
BI helps you understand what happened, while AI helps you predict what will happen. Choose BI for analyzing past performance and AI for real-time automation and future forecasting.
1. How Data Gets Processed
How BI Uses Past Data
Business Intelligence (BI) tools focus on analyzing structured, historical data to identify performance trends and create actionable reports. Their strength lies in organizing past data into clear insights, helping businesses understand what happened and why. This focus on historical data defines how BI is applied in business environments.
How AI Processes Live Data
Artificial Intelligence (AI) systems, on the other hand, analyze live and varied data to make automated decisions. This is especially crucial in situations that demand quick responses, like fraud detection. For example, in Q1 2024, PayPal used its AI-driven fraud detection system to process 6.5 billion transactions. The system leverages graph database models to instantly analyze buyer and merchant networks, preventing fraud in real-time [3].
"Increasingly, we are no longer forced to choose between being really thoughtful and being really fast." - Subbu Iyer, Aerospike CEO [3]
This highlights AI's ability to operate immediately, setting it apart from BI's focus on historical data.
Data Processing Comparison
Take UPS Capital's DeliveryDefense™ system as an example. It uses real-time machine learning to assign confidence scores to delivery addresses. If a package is headed to a low-confidence location, the system automatically reroutes it to a secure UPS Access Point. These points typically maintain a confidence score of around 950, ensuring safer deliveries [4].
These distinctions show how BI and AI cater to different business needs based on their data processing capabilities.
Artificial Intelligence vs Business Intelligence
2. Making Business Decisions
BI tools focus on helping humans make decisions, while AI takes it a step further by automating responses.
BI Tools for Manual Decisions
BI platforms transform raw data into insights that humans can act on. For instance, Tandia Financial Credit Union used BankBI to combine data from various sources into one dashboard. This change reduced the time it took to generate reports from several days to less than 24 hours[6].
AI's Automated Choices
AI, on the other hand, processes data and makes decisions on its own for immediate results. Walmart’s AI-powered inventory system tracks sales trends and supply levels, automatically adjusting stock to prevent shortages and reduce waste[5].
Real Examples in Business
Here are some examples that highlight the different ways BI and AI are used in decision-making. At Johns Hopkins Hospital, AI identifies high-risk sepsis cases up to six hours earlier than traditional methods[5].
"In principle, generative AI systems can help overcome some of the problems affecting human decision making, such as limited working memory, short attention spans, and decision fatigue, especially when it comes to making decisions under pressure."[5]
John Deere applies AI in precision farming by combining satellite images, weather data, and soil information. This provides real-time recommendations to boost crop yields and reduce waste[5].
"AI is no substitute for human judgment – it's a tool that enhances our capabilities."[5]
3. System Requirements
BI Database Needs
BI systems rely on dependable data storage and management. Platforms like Power BI come with specific hardware needs. For example, a typical BI server requires at least 1 GB of free hard disk space, though more is recommended for handling larger datasets[7]. To run smoothly, the system should also have at least 4 GB of memory and a 1.4 GHz processor[7].
Key components of BI database infrastructure include:
- Data warehousing for organizing and storing large volumes of data
- Dimensional modeling to simplify data analysis
- ETL (Extract, Transform, Load) processes for preparing data[10]
AI Computing Requirements
AI systems build on BI's foundation but demand much higher computational resources. A modern AI workstation typically requires a 16-core processor or higher, with Intel Xeon W or AMD Threadripper Pro being popular choices for their PCI-Express lane capacity[11]. Specialized AI tasks often require:
- GPUs for parallel processing
- TPUs for TensorFlow-based workloads
- NVMe storage for fast job staging and data retrieval[11]
Technical Setup Differences
Here’s a side-by-side look at the technical requirements for BI and AI:
Cloud platforms like Amazon Redshift and Google BigQuery have expanded BI’s capabilities[13]. Meanwhile, AI systems require additional tools such as data labeling, feature stores, and model monitoring to support their more complex workflows[14]. Projects like BeepGPT further highlight how AI infrastructure surpasses traditional BI in complexity and power needs[12].
These differences emphasize the need for specialized setups tailored to the unique demands of BI and AI, setting the stage for a deeper dive into their analytical methodologies.
4. Types of Analysis
Understanding how BI processes data highlights its ability to analyze past trends effectively.
BI's Focus on Historical Data
BI systems excel at examining historical data to identify performance trends. They work with structured data from databases and ERP systems to generate detailed reports.
For example, Univision leveraged BI tools to evaluate programmatic advertising performance. By integrating data from platforms like Facebook, Google Analytics, and Adobe Analytics, they achieved an impressive 80% growth in advertising yield within the first quarter of implementation [18].
AI's Predictive Power
AI, on the other hand, focuses on forecasting future outcomes. It uses advanced algorithms for predictive and prescriptive analysis, processing both structured and unstructured data to offer actionable recommendations [1].
Take Canadian Tire, for instance. During the COVID-19 pandemic, their AI-driven demand forecasting system helped the company boost sales by 20% through precise inventory management [19].
These two approaches - analyzing historical data versus predicting future outcomes - lead to different business advantages.
Real-World Business Examples
"Business intelligence tells you what was and what is; it doesn't tell you what to do." - Michael F. Gorman, Professor of Operations Management and Decision Science at the University of Dayton in Ohio [16]
BI systems can help companies make decisions five times faster than traditional methods [17]. Meanwhile, AI-powered analytics enable businesses to handle complex data sets and generate real-time insights automatically [15].
These examples illustrate how businesses can decide between BI and AI depending on whether they need to understand past performance or prepare for future challenges.
5. Required Job Skills
BI (Business Intelligence) and AI (Artificial Intelligence) roles require different skill sets due to their distinct focuses and technologies.
Skills for BI Work
BI professionals usually have a bachelor's degree in fields like Business Administration, Data Science, Statistics, or IT [23].
Key skills for BI roles include:
- Data warehousing and ETL processes
- SQL for database queries
- Data visualization tools
- Python or R programming
- Microsoft Power BI (DAX)
- OLAP cube development (MDX)
Experts note that BI analysts with these skills can help organizations make decisions up to five times faster [2]. Additionally, the U.S. Bureau of Labor Statistics predicts a 15% growth in BI analyst jobs between 2020 and 2030 [21].
Skills for AI Development
AI development requires advanced technical knowledge, often supported by a master's or Ph.D. in Computer Science, AI, or related fields [23].
Key skills for AI roles include:
- Advanced mathematics (statistics, probability, linear algebra)
- Machine learning algorithms
- Deep learning frameworks
- Natural Language Processing
- Computer vision
- DevOps practices
Demand for AI expertise has surged, with job postings requiring AI and machine learning skills tripling between 2015 and 2019 [22]. These technical requirements highlight the differences in expectations for BI analysts and AI developers.
Job Requirements Comparison
BI professionals focus on analyzing historical data to extract insights, while AI developers build systems capable of learning and adapting. These differences shape the unique skills needed for each role.
Tips for Success
Industry experts recommend:
- Building a strong foundation in data manipulation
- Gaining hands-on experience with relevant tools
- Developing a portfolio to showcase analytical skills
- Keeping up with industry trends [20]
Combining technical expertise with effective communication is crucial for delivering actionable insights. These skills align with the distinct goals and outcomes of BI and AI systems.
Conclusion: When to Use BI or AI
Deciding between Business Intelligence (BI) and Artificial Intelligence (AI) depends on your organization's data goals and level of data expertise. Here's a quick guide to help:
For instance, Salesforce Einstein uses AI to provide predictive lead scoring and automated recommendations [1].
To summarize, your choice should align with your data types, decision-making needs, and available resources.
Here are three key factors to consider:
- Data Assets: BI fits structured historical data, while AI handles mixed data types.
- Technical Maturity: BI works with basic data warehousing, whereas AI requires advanced algorithms and tools.
- Business Goals: BI focuses on looking back at past performance, while AI helps predict future outcomes.
Many organizations find success by combining both. For example, Anthropic's supply chain platform uses AI/ML algorithms alongside traditional BI metrics to manage inventory and optimize transportation in real time [1].